Abstract

The stem has, on its large faces, starting from the base of the prosthetic neck (2) receiving a femoral head, a series of grooves parallel to the axis (x - x') of the rod, one (5a) of which, situated substantially on the said axis, is larger than the grooves situated on either side of the said axial groove.

Tige fémorale pour articulation de la hanche. Femoral stem for hip joint.

L'objet de l'invention se rattache au secteur technique des prothèses de hanche. The object of the invention is related to the technical sector of hip prostheses.

Suivant l'invention, on a voulu réaliser une tige fémorale parfaitement adaptée aux différentes morphologies de fémurs, pouvant être implantée efficacement avec ou sans ciment et assurant une stabilité et un ancrage satisfaisants dans le temps. According to the invention, it has been desired to provide a femoral stem that is perfectly adapted to the different morphologies of femurs, that can be implanted effectively with or without cement and that ensures satisfactory stability and anchorage over time.

Pour cela et selon une première caractéristique, la tige fémorale qui est du type autobloquante dans le plan sagittal et dans le plan frontal par la géométrie particulière de sa partie proximale, présente sur ses grandes faces à partir de la base du col prothétique recevant une tête fémorale, une série de rainures parallèles à l'axe de la tige dont l'une, située sensiblement sur le dit axe, est de dimensions plus importantes que les rainures situées de part et d'autre de la dite rainure axiale. For this and according to a first feature, the femoral stem which is of the self-locking type in the sagittal plane and in the frontal plane by the particular geometry of its proximal portion, has on its large faces from the base of the prosthetic neck receiving a head femoral, a series of grooves parallel to the axis of the rod, one of which, situated substantially on the said axis, is of greater dimensions than the grooves located on either side of the said axial groove.

Selon une autre caractéristique, la rainure axiale s'étend sensiblement sur toute la hauteur de la tige fémorale, tandis que les rainures latérales sont limitées à la partie proximale de la tige, avec des hauteurs différentes. According to another feature, the axial groove extends substantially over the entire height of the femoral stem, while the lateral grooves are limited to the proximal portion of the stem, with different heights.

Selon une autre caractéristique, la rainure axiale est plus longue et plus profonde que les rainures laterales. According to another characteristic, the axial groove is longer and deeper than the lateral grooves.

Une autre caractéristique se trouve dans le fait que pour une implantation de la tige fémorale sans ciment dans le canal médullaire, celle-ci reçoit au moins dans sa zone mêtaphysaire préalablement rendue micro-poreuse, une couche dthydroxyapatite par projection à la torche plasma. Another feature is that for implantation of the femoral stem without cement in the medullary canal, the latter receives at least in its metaphyseal zone previously made microporous, a layer of hydroxyapatite by plasma blasting.

Afin de rendre plus concret l'objet de l'invention, on le décrit maintenant sous une forme non limitative de réalisation illustrée aux figures du dessin. In order to make more concrete the object of the invention, it is now described in a non-limiting embodiment illustrated in the figures of the drawing.

La tige fémorale (1) illustrée est du type autobloquante en ce sens qu'un remplissage metaphysaire optimal est obtenu par une section ovoide de la partie proximale de la tige dans le plan sagittal, associée a un contact cortical à rainures multiples dans le plan frontal. The femoral stem (1) illustrated is of the self-locking type in that an optimal metaphyseal filling is obtained by an ovoid section of the proximal portion of the stem in the sagittal plane, associated with a multi-groove cortical contact in the frontal plane. .

Dans le détail, en dessous du col prothétique (2 > recevant de manière connue une tête fémorale, les deux grandes faces (3 - 4 > , présentent une série de rainures < 5? parallèles à l'axe (x - x' > de la tige et de dimensions différentes. In detail, below the prosthetic neck (2> receiving in known manner a femoral head, the two large faces (3 - 4>, have a series of grooves <5? Parallel to the axis (x - x '> of the stem and of different dimensions.

Une rainure axiale (5 a > , située sur l'axe x s'étend sensiblement sur toute la hauteur de la tige fémorale, tandis que des rainures latérales (5 b, 5 c, 5 d,5 e) sont limitées à la partie proximale de la tige avec des hauteurs différentes en correspondance avec le profil de la tige. An axial groove (5 a>, located on the x axis extends substantially over the entire height of the femoral stem, while lateral grooves (5 b, 5 c, 5 d, 5 e) are limited to the part proximal of the stem with different heights corresponding to the profile of the stem.

La rainure axiale t5 a) a une largeur et une profondeur plus importantes que les rainures latérales qui peuvent être de même largeur et profondeur ou diftérentes.  The axial groove t5 a) has a greater width and depth than the lateral grooves which can be of the same width and depth or difterent.

Pour implanter ces tiges dans le canal médullaire du fémur sans adjonction de ciment, il est prévu de revêtir la zone métaphysaire au moins d'une couche (C > dlhydroxyapatite par projection à la torche plasma. Pour celai au préalable, on rend par tous moyens connus la dite zone micro-poreuse. In order to implant these stems in the medullary canal of the femur without the addition of cement, it is planned to coat the metaphyseal zone with at least one layer (C> of hydroxyapatite by plasma blasting. known as said microporous zone.

Bien entendu, pour satisfaire à tous les besoins en fonction de la morphologie du sujet, on réalise une gamme de tiges fémorales a progression tridimensionnelle comprenant des tiges latéralisées à col court destinées aux cas de dysplasies et des tiges non lateralisées à col moyen. Of course, in order to satisfy all the needs according to the morphology of the subject, a range of three-dimensional progression femoral stems comprising short-necked lateralized stems intended for the cases of dysplasias and non-lateralised stems with a medium neck are produced.

D'autre part, on utilise des rapes formant tiges d'essai spécialement étudiées afin de réaliser l'empreinte exacte des tiges définitives et de conserver ainsi de l'os spongieux dans les rainures de la tige. On the other hand, rapes forming test rods specially designed to perform the exact imprint of the final stems and thus to preserve spongy bone in the grooves of the stem.

La bici-activité de l'hydroxyapatite accélère l'ostéogénèse et l'ancrage de l'os néo-formé s'opère au niveau du materiau (titane) micro-poreux. The bici-activity of hydroxyapatite accelerates osteogenesis and the anchorage of the neo-formed bone takes place at the level of the material (titanium) micro-porous.

De même, la différenciation des dimensions des rainures, en particulier les dimensions plus importantes de la rainure axiale, assurent une meilleure stabilité et un meilleur ancrage.  Similarly, the differentiation of the dimensions of the grooves, in particular the larger dimensions of the axial groove, provide better stability and better anchoring.
